In some cases, homeowners insurance in Gilbert may cover chimney repairs if the damage resulted from a covered event like a fire or a storm. Standard wear and tear or neglect typically aren't covered. You'll need to review your policy or contact your insurer for specifics.
The '3 to 10' rule generally refers to chimney clearances: the chimney should extend at least 3 feet above the highest point of your roof where it passes through, and be at least 2 feet taller than any part of the building within 10 feet. This ensures proper drafting and safety.
